Key Facts
- John Rawdon was born on November 19, 1756[2].
- John Rawdon died on May 5, 1808[3].
- John Rawdon's father was John Rawdon, 1st Earl of Moira[5].
- John Rawdon's mother was Elizabeth Rawdon, Countess of Moira[6].
- John Rawdon was married to Frances Stevenson[7].
- A child of John Rawdon was Elizabeth, Lady William Russell[8].
- John Rawdon held citizenship in Kingdom of Great Britain[9].
- John Rawdon held citizenship in United Kingdom of Great Britain and Ireland[10].
- John Rawdon worked as a politician[4].
- John Rawdon held the position of member of the 17th Parliament of Great Britain[11].
- John Rawdon held the position of member of the 18th Parliament of Great Britain[12].
- John Rawdon held the position of member of the 1st Parliament of the United Kingdom[13].
